What is Birdie?
Birdie operates as a pioneering SaaS platform designed to generate actionable insights for product development and optimization. By employing advanced AI and Natural Language Processing (NLP) techniques, the company processes consumer opinions from a diverse array of public and private data sources. This capability allows Birdie to automatically generate critical insights that support strategic decision-making throughout the product lifecycle, ultimately aiming to maximize competitive advantage for its clients. Founded in 2018, Birdie is headquartered in Palo Alto, with additional offices in Miami and São Paulo.
How much funding has Birdie raised?
Birdie has raised a total of $8.6M across 2 funding rounds:

Angel/Seed (2020): $1.6M with participation from ASTELLA
Angel/Seed (2022): $7M led by Illuminate Ventures, SoftBank Group, Fusion Fund, Endeavor Catalyst, and Astella invest
Key Investors in Birdie
Illuminate Ventures
Illuminate Ventures is a venture capital firm specializing in early-stage B2B and enterprise software startups, with a focus on Series Seed investments and leveraging data and AI.
SoftBank Group
SoftBank Group is a global technology holding company investing in telecommunications, internet services, AI, and other transformative technologies, supporting businesses worldwide through its investment platforms like the SoftBank Vision Fund.
Fusion Fund
Fusion Fund backs early-stage startups with technical or data advantages in sectors like healthcare and enterprise AI, providing strategic support and access to a network of C-level executives.
